2008 Hot Competition: Selkirk Cooking Students Take the Heat
Selkirk College Professional Cooking instructor Randy Davis is flanked by Sara Vickery (left) and Katie Foster, who won silver medals at this year's B.C. Chef's Association Hot Competition in Vancouver.
The contest draws talented cooks-in-training from most of the province's culinary programs. Davis, however, competed in the professional category, and also earned a silver medal, coming in second, ironically, to one of his former Selkirk College students.
"If you can't take home top honours yourself," Davis said, "it's at least gratifying to know that someone you once taught has more than benefited from your influence and training."
